How Brisbane’s Subtropical Climate Affects Your Carpets
Understanding Brisbane’s Humid Environment
Brisbane’s location in subtropical Queensland gives us warm temperatures year-round combined with significant moisture in the air. According to meteorological data, Brisbane experiences:
- Annual average humidity: 66.8%
- Summer humidity (Dec-Feb): 67-75%
- Peak humidity month: February at 75%
- Winter humidity (Jun-Aug): 62-66%
- Summer rainfall: 360-427mm over three months
This consistent high humidity means your carpets are constantly absorbing moisture from the air—even on days when it’s not raining. Unlike homes in drier climates like Adelaide or Perth where carpets remain relatively dry between cleanings, Brisbane carpets exist in a perpetually damp environment that accelerates deterioration and microbial growth.
Why Carpets Are Particularly Vulnerable in Brisbane
Carpets are porous, absorbent materials designed with thousands of individual fibres providing cushioning and insulation. While this makes them comfortable underfoot, these same characteristics make them moisture traps in humid climates:
Fibre Structure:
Modern carpet fibres (nylon, polyester, wool) have microscopic spaces that readily absorb and retain moisture from humid air. In Brisbane’s 70%+ humidity, these fibres can hold significant water content without feeling obviously wet to touch.
Carpet Backing and Underlay:
Beneath visible carpet fibres lies backing material and foam or rubber underlay—both highly absorbent. Moisture penetrates these layers through regular foot traffic, spills, and atmospheric humidity, creating damp environments hidden from view.
Poor Airflow:
Carpets sit flush against floors with minimal air circulation underneath. In Brisbane homes with limited cross-ventilation—particularly bedrooms, home offices, and rooms without ceiling fans—trapped moisture has nowhere to escape.
Heat + Humidity = Perfect Storm:
Brisbane’s warm temperatures (averaging 20-30°C) combined with high humidity create ideal conditions for rapid microbial proliferation. Organisms that would grow slowly in cooler, drier climates multiply exponentially in Brisbane’s environment.
The Hidden Dangers of Humid Carpet Fibres
Mould Growth and Spore Development
Mould represents the most serious threat to Brisbane carpets exposed to persistent humidity. Mould spores are naturally present in all air, but they remain dormant until conditions are right for growth:
Mould Growth Requirements (All Present in Brisbane Carpets):
- Moisture: ✓ Brisbane’s 67-75% humidity provides constant moisture
- Warmth: ✓ Brisbane’s 20-30°C temperatures ideal for growth
- Organic material: ✓ Carpet fibres, skin cells, dirt provide food source
- Time: ✓ Undisturbed areas allow colonization within 24-48 hours
Once mould establishes in carpet fibres, it produces several problems:
Health Impacts:
- Respiratory issues and breathing difficulties
- Aggravated asthma and chronic allergies
- Skin irritation and rashes
- Eye irritation and sinus congestion
- Immune system challenges for vulnerable individuals[
Structural Damage:
- Carpet discolouration (green, black, brown patches)
- Fibre degradation and weakening
- Musty, persistent odours that permeate rooms
- Spread to walls, skirting boards, and subflooring if untreated
Why It’s Worse in Brisbane:
The city’s combination of rainfall (especially the 147mm average in February) and humidity means carpets rarely dry completely between moisture exposure events. This creates cumulative dampness where mould thrives continuously rather than in isolated incidents.
Dust Mites Thrive in Brisbane’s Climate
While invisible to the naked eye, dust mites are microscopic arachnids that inhabit virtually all Brisbane homes, with carpets being their preferred habitat:
Brisbane’s Dust Mite Problem:
- Optimal conditions: Dust mites thrive at 70-80% humidity (Brisbane’s summer average: 71-75%)
- Population density: Average carpet can harbor 100,000-10 million dust mites per square meter
- Food source: Feed on dead human skin cells (humans shed 1.5 grams daily)
- Reproduction rate: Female dust mites lay 25-50 eggs monthly in ideal conditions
Health Consequences:
Dust mites themselves don’t bite or spread disease, but their fecal pellets and body fragments are potent allergens affecting Brisbane families:
- 80% of asthma sufferers are allergic to dust mite allergens[
- Trigger allergic rhinitis (sneezing, runny nose, itchy eyes)
- Contribute to eczema flare-ups, particularly in children
- Accumulate in carpets faster than regular vacuuming can remove
Bacterial Growth in Damp Carpets
Beyond mould and dust mites, Brisbane’s humid carpets become breeding grounds for various bacteria species:
Common Bacteria in Carpets:
- Staphylococcus aureus (including MRSA strains)
- E. coli from tracked-in contaminants
- Salmonella species from food spills
- Various soil bacteria from outdoor shoes
Amplification in Humidity:
Bacteria multiply rapidly in warm, moist environments. A single bacterium can become 8 million bacteria in 24 hours under ideal conditions—conditions Brisbane carpets provide year-round. Regular foot traffic grinds bacteria deeper into carpet backing where standard vacuuming can’t reach, creating persistent contamination.

How Often Should Brisbane Residents Clean Carpets Professionally?
Frequency Recommendations Based on Brisbane’s Climate
Unlike drier Australian cities where annual professional cleaning suffices, Brisbane’s humid subtropical climate demands more frequent attention:
General Brisbane Households:
- Every 6-9 months for homes with average foot traffic and no special circumstances
- More frequent than Adelaide, Perth, or Canberra due to humidity, mould, and dust mite concerns
High-Traffic Brisbane Homes:
- Every 4-6 months for busy households with children, multiple occupants, or frequent visitors
- Living rooms, hallways, and stairs wear faster and accumulate contaminants more rapidly
Brisbane Homes with Pets:
- Every 3-6 months depending on pet size, shedding, and outdoor access
- Pets track moisture, dirt, and allergens indoors; their dander combines with humidity creating ideal bacteria conditions
Allergy and Asthma Sufferers:
- Every 3-4 months for Brisbane families with respiratory sensitivities
- Regular professional cleaning dramatically reduces dust mite allergens and mould spores
Rental Properties (End of Lease):
- Professional cleaning required for bond return in most Brisbane rental agreements
- Essential after tenant occupancy to restore carpets to acceptable condition
Seasonal Considerations for Brisbane Carpet Care
Summer (December-February):
Brisbane’s most challenging carpet season with peak humidity (71-75%) and heavy rainfall (360-427mm):
- Consider professional cleaning before summer (October-November) to enter humid season with clean, dry carpets
- May require additional cleaning mid-summer if mould or odours develop
Autumn (March-May):
Ideal cleaning season with lower humidity (64-71%) and reduced rainfall (100-167mm):
- Carpets dry faster in these conditions
- Prepares home for upcoming winter and removes accumulated summer contaminants
Winter (June-August):
Brisbane’s mildest season with lowest humidity (62-66%):
- Good time for professional cleaning with fastest drying times
- However, cooler temperatures combined with dampness can still support mould in poorly ventilated rooms
Spring (September-November):
Second-best cleaning season with moderate humidity (64-69%) and warming temperatures:
- Excellent preparation for approaching summer humidity
- Removes allergens before warmer weather intensifies dust mite populations
